    In this AJNR Article Summary, Dr. George Vilanilam discusses the article, "Maximizing the Conspicuity of Cerebrospinal Fluid–Venous Fistulas on Computed Tomography Myelography: Assessment of Contrast Density and Timing Effects." Contrast density, not just timing, plays the dominant role in detecting CSF-venous fistulas, with higher subarachnoid contrast significantly improving diagnostic confidence. These findings support prioritizing contrast pooling strategies during CT myelography to enhance fistula detection in patients with spontaneous intracranial hypotension.

    In this AJNR Article Summary, Dr. George Vilanilam discusses the article, "Risk Stratification for Traumatic Subarachnoid Hemorrhage Enlargement and Surgical Intervention: Guides to Follow-Up Imaging in Patients with Trauma." Not all traumatic subarachnoid hemorrhages behave the same - risk factors such as coagulopathy, concurrent intracranial hemorrhage, and low Glasgow Coma Scale scores predict hemorrhage progression and need for intervention. A risk-stratified imaging approach may reduce unnecessary repeat CT scans while focusing surveillance on patients most likely to deteriorate.

    In this AJNR Author Interview, Dr. Francis Deng speaks with Dr. Cynthia Greene about her article, "Posttreatment Follow-Up MR Imaging Biomarkers of Collateral Status Are Associated with Short-Term Outcomes in Large-Vessel Acute Ischemic Stroke." In a retrospective study of follow-up MRI after anterior-circulation large-vessel occlusion stroke, a greater burden of FLAIR hyperintense vessels was associated with worse short-term neurologic outcomes, even among successfully reperfused patients, suggesting persistent FLAIR hyperintense vessels may mark ongoing perfusion abnormality or possible no-reflow physiology.

    In this AJNR Author Interview, Dr. Francis Deng speaks with Dr. Jimmy Moon about his article, "Use of CTA in Strangulation Evaluation". In a retrospective review, the yield of CTA neck for blunt cerebrovascular injury in patients who presented after strangulation was 1 in 138 (0.7%), suggesting the broad use of CTAs in this setting may be of low value.

  • Menière Disease Associated Vestibular Aqueduct Hypoplasia feat. Amy Juliano
    Feb 19 2026

    In this AJNR Podcast Author Interview, Dr. Francis Deng and Dr. Amy Juliano discuss how CT can subtype Menière disease by assessing the vestibular aqueduct and adjacent bone. During normal childhood, the angular trajectory of the vestibular aqueduct progressively narrows; an angle greater than 120 degrees after age 12 indicates adult-persistent hypoplasia and thus the hypoplastic endolymphatic sac endotype rather than normal maturation. A retrolabyrinthine bone thickness of at least 1.2 mm serves as a practical surrogate for a mature vestibular aqueduct orientation, reliably excluding the hypoplastic endotype and identifying ears that do not belong to this high-risk subgroup. In contrast, in the degenerative endotype of Menière disease, retrolabyrinthine bone thickness is more variable and does not follow this simple threshold pattern, so CT features must be interpreted in a broader clinical and imaging context.

    In this AJNR Article Summary, Dr. George Vilanilam discusses the article, "Biphasic Progression of Radiation-Induced Carotid Stenosis: The Predictive Role of Low-Density Plaque". Low‑density carotid plaque on imaging may signal accelerated stenosis progression in post‑radiation patients, highlighting the need for earlier intervention and a shift toward evaluating plaque composition, not just degree of narrowing, to help prevent stroke in this high‑risk group.

    In this AJNR Fellows' Journal Club article summary, Dr. Francis Deng and Dr. Amir Khadivi discuss the article by Proner et al., "Impact of Clinical and Radiologic Factors on CTP Timing in Acute Ischemic Stroke." They discuss the authors' findings that cardiac arrhythmias and older age are independent predictors of nondiagnostic CTP exams. Specifically, these factors often lead to the truncation of reference vessel time-attenuation curves that fail to reach equilibrium within a 45-second acquisition window.
